> It seems all the tests on MaterializedView rules:
> - Run with the default UnionRewritingPullProgram (null, i.e. none) for all
> the rules.
> - Run using Volcano planner.
> However, if we try these rules with a certain UnionRewritingPullProgram, and
> apply them using a HepPlanner, for example forcing the situation with this
> test to be added to MaterializedViewRelOptRulesTest:

> The reason is that UnionRewritingPullProgram (used inside {{rewriteQuery}})
> will try to apply this HepProgram (using of course a HepPlanner):
> {code:java}
> ...
> if (unionRewritingPullProgram != null) {
> final HepPlanner tmpPlanner = new HepPlanner(unionRewritingPullProgram);
> tmpPlanner.setRoot(newNode);
> newNode = tmpPlanner.findBestExp();
> target = newNode.getInput(0);
> }
> {code}
> Since the MaterializedViewRule is applied using a HepPlanner, the RelNode
> that fires the rule contains HepRelVertex as "wrappers" on its inputs (the
> whole subtree nodes are wrapped in HepRelVertex instances). If
> UnionRewritingPullProgram is non-null, a new HepPlanner is created, and we
> tried to apply said program on that subtree. However, when setting the root
> on that second HepPlanner, and initializing the graph, when trying to create
> the "new" HepRelVertex, there's a precondition violation, because the RelNode
> that we are trying to add is also a HepRelVertex (from the subtree that fired
> the MaterializedViewRule):
> {code:java}
> HepRelVertex(RelNode rel) {
> super(rel.getCluster(), rel.getTraitSet());
> currentRel = requireNonNull(rel, "rel");
> checkArgument(!(rel instanceof HepRelVertex)); // fails here
> }
> {code}
> Basically, we cannot apply a HepProgram on a tree containing already
> HepVertex, and this is violated on this scenario.
